Summary of the Finnish Driver's License System
Finland has a structured and extensive procedure to guarantee that only qualified people receive a driver's license. The system is divided into numerous classifications based on the kinds of automobiles that can be driven, consisting of:
License CategoryDescriptionAge RequirementAMMoped15 yearsA1Light motorcycles (approximately 125cc)16 yearsA2Medium motorbikes (up to 400cc)18 yearsAHeavy motorbikes (over 400cc)24 years or 22 years with A2 license for 2 yearsBCars and trucks and vans (approximately 3.5 loads)18 yearsCTrucks (over 3.5 heaps)21 yearsDBuses (with more than 9 seats)24 yearsTTractors15 yearsKey Steps in the Online Application Process
Eligibility Check: Before beginning the online application, applicants must verify their eligibility based on the age requirement and health criteria.

Online Account Registration: Applicants require to produce an account on the Finnish Transport and Communications Agency (Traficom) portal.

Theoretical Test: Once the account is set up, candidates need to pass a theoretical understanding test, which covers traffic regulations, roadway signs, and safe driving practices.

Driver's Training: After passing the theoretical test, prospects are required to undergo practical training. This training might be carried out through licensed driving schools or tutors.

Practical Driving Test: Once prospects are prepared, they must arrange and pass a useful driving test.

Application for License: After effectively finishing the above actions, applicants can submit their license application online. Required files, such as identification, proof of residency, and test results, must be connected.

License Issuance: Once the application is processed, the motorist's license will be mailed to the candidate's signed up address.
